Hair Follicle Drug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I
Hair follicle drug tests in Pleasant Prairie, WI, provide an extended detection window, typically up to 90 days. This makes them ideal for detecting long-term drug use. These tests are especially useful in legal cases or when a detailed drug history is necessary, as hair strands retain drug traces longer than other testing methods.

Blood Drug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I
Blood drug tests in Pleasant Prairie, WI, offer precise results, particularly useful for detecting current impairment. Although more invasive, they are critical in medical or legal situations demanding accurate detection of drug levels in the bloodstream at the time of testing.

How Long It Takes for Drug Test Results in Pleasant Prairie, WI
The time frame for obtaining drug test results in Pleasant Prairie, WI, varies by test type. For urine tests, negative results are ready within 24 hours, while positive results take 2–3 days.
For oral fluid tests, expect negative results in 24 hours, and positive results could take 1–3 days. Hair tests typically require 3–5 days for processing.
Blood tests are more extensive, usually taking 5-7 days to obtain results. These time frames ensure accurate and reliable outcomes for individuals and organizations.

5 Panel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I
In Pleasant Prairie, WI, a 5 Panel Test is a standard screen for detecting the presence of five commonly abused drugs. Employers, schools, and legal authorities frequently deploy these tests due to their effectiveness in identifying substances such as marijuana, cocaine, opiates, amphetamines, and PCP.
The 5 Panel Test assesses usage of illicit substances, granting community stakeholders vital insights into ensuring a safe and compliant environment. This test is an efficient tool for employers to weed out substance use that might impact workplace safety and productivity.
For schools and universities, 5 Panel Tests help create a drug-free educational atmosphere, crucial for maintaining academic focus and well-being among students. Legal institutions often use these tests to monitor adherence to probation terms or other judicial conditions.
Overall, the 5 Panel Test remains a trusted and popular choice for a broad overview of substance use, valued for its comprehensive coverage and reliability.
10 Panel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I
A 10 Panel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I, is designed to identify ten types of drug substances, expanding the scope of drug testing beyond basic panels. This type of testing commonly includes drugs such as marijuana, cocaine, opiates, amphetamines, methamphetamines, barbiturates, benzodiazepines, methadone, propoxyphene, and PCP.
Employers often opt for the 10 Panel Test to secure broader drug use profiles among their employees. This is crucial in environments demanding heightened awareness and safety, such as transport, construction, or healthcare settings.
By covering a wider array of potentially abused substances, the 10 Panel Test can help determine if employees or students have consumed prescription medications outside of medical directives. This level of oversight is invaluable for maintaining operational integrity and welfare standards.
The 10 Panel Test is favored when there's a need for an extensive review of possible drug use, offering peace of mind to both employers and educational institutions.
12 Panel Test in Pleasant Prairie, WI
In Pleasant Prairie, WI, a 12 Panel Test provides comprehensive drug detection, testing for twelve different substances. This screening method is particularly beneficial for organizations keen on expanding their drug policies to include prescription and designer drugs.
The 12 Panel Test includes the same substances as the 10 Panel, with additions like ecstasy (MDMA) and prescription drugs such as oxycodone, offering a comprehensive view of an individual's drug use.
Mental health and rehabilitation centers frequently use 12 Panel Tests to monitor patient's adherence to substance use policies, facilitating effective treatment strategies.
Employers and educational leaders implementing rigorous drug policies might find the 12 Panel Test invaluable for ensuring a wide range of drugs are identified, promoting workplace and academic safety.
